Figure 1 (A) A cell block from a transbronchial needle aspirate of a lymph node shows a micropapillary architecture. (B) Immunohistochemical analysis for ROS proto-oncogene 1, receptor tyrosine kinase (ROS1) protein shows variably granular cytoplasmic staining of mainly moderate intensity in 80% of cells within micropapillary clusters. (C) A biopsy specimen shows an adenocarcinoma showing focal signet ring cell morphologic features. (D) This case shows moderate staining in 90% of cells for ROS1 protein, with focal submembranous accentuation of staining. (E) A nodal biopsy specimen shows replacement by an adenocarcinoma with mixed micropapillary and cribriform patterns. (F) This case shows strong staining in 90% of cells for ROS1 protein. Figure 2 (A) Fluorescence in situ hybridization testing of case 5 shows a signal pattern characteristic of an unbalanced ROS proto-oncogene 1, receptor tyrosine kinase gene (ROS1) translocation resulting in loss of the red probe. (B) Fluorescence in situ hybridization testing shows 3’ (red) and 5’ (green) regions of the ROS1 gene separated by rearrangement.
